Ordinals
beta
Sat 11371672629537
decimal
578.42872629537
percentile
0.022743345259074%
name
mpbvbwgyabvc
cycle
0
epoch
2
block
578
offset
42872629537
timestamp
2023-12-07 01:14:39 UTC
rarity
common
prev
next